Dud No. 2 – Britton Colquitt

For the second time in three weeks, Britton Colquitt makes our list of duds.

What has happened to the king of the coffin corner that helped give Tim Tebow such great field position back in 2011?

In Sunday’s game at San Diego, Colquitt punted five times with a net of 31.8 yards. Only two of those kicks were downed inside the Chargers’ 20-yard line.

His final two punts were both dreadful. The first, from the San Diego 40, went into the end zone for a touchback and a net of 20 yards. The second, from the Chargers’ 37, went out of bounds after just 12 yards.

With an offense that has struggled all year, Denver could really benefit from Colquitt regaining form and flipping the field on a more consistent basis.
